Gravel biking around Bazenville offers routes through the tranquil Normandy bocage, characterized by gently rolling agricultural landscapes and a network of hedgerows. The terrain features a mix of farm tracks, quiet country roads, compacted gravel, and paved sections, providing varied surfaces for cyclists. This region, located in the Bessin, includes rolling hills and coastal plains, with proximity to the English Channel and historic D-Day landing beaches.

La Voie de la Liberté is a historic 1,145-kilometer route that commemorates the victory of the Allies and the liberation of France, Luxembourg, and Belgium during World War II. It retraces the path of the American 3rd Army, commanded by General George Patton, from the Normandy landings to the Battle of the Bulge.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are available around Bazenville?

There are over 30 gravel bike routes available around Bazenville, offering a diverse range of experiences for cyclists. These routes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ars.

What is the general difficulty level of gravel biking in Bazenville?

The gravel biking routes around Bazenville cater to a range of abilities. You'll find a mix of moderate and difficult trails, with 21 routes classified as moderate and 10 as difficult. There is also one easy route available for those looking for a gentler ride.

Are there any beginner-friendly gravel bike routes in the Bazenville area?

While most routes are moderate to difficult, there is one easy gravel bike route available around Bazenville. For those new to gravel biking, starting with a shorter, moderate route like the Batteries des Longues – Port Panoramic Overlook loop from Arromanches-les-Bains (46.2 km) could be a good introduction to the terrain.

What are some challenging gravel bike routes for experienced riders near Bazenville?

Experienced gravel bikers looking for a challenge can explore routes like the Gravel Route 'Libération' – Voie de la Liberté loop from Bayeux, which is 100.5 km long and features significant elevation gain. Another demanding option is the Gold Beach - Arromanches – Arromanches loop from Bayeux, covering 92.3 km with varied terrain.

Are there circular gravel bike routes available around Bazenville?

Yes, many of the gravel bike routes around Bazenville are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ish in the same location. Examples include the Landing Beaches 06/06 – Lion-sur-Mer loop from Arromanches-les-Bains and the Historic Center of Bayeux – Longues-sur-Mer Battery loop from Bayeux.

What kind of terrain can I expect on gravel bike trails in Bazenville?

The terrain around Bazenville is varied, offering a mix of compacted gravel, paved sections, and some unpaved tracks. You'll encounter rolling hills and coastal plains, with routes often traversing open countryside and quiet backroads, particularly near the English Channel.

What historical sites or landmarks can I see along the gravel bike trails?

Many gravel routes in Bazenville pass by significant historical sites. You can explore areas like Batteries des Longues, the historic Historic Center of Bayeux, and the famous Gold Beach - Arromanches. The region is rich in WWII history, with many routes incorporating these important locations.

Are there any castles or notable buildings to visit near the gravel routes?

Yes, the Bazenville area is home to several historic castles that can be explored. Highlights include Lantheuil Castle, Fontaine-Henry Castle, and Creully Castle, many of which are accessible from or near the gravel biking network.

What is the best time of year for gravel biking around Bazenville?

The coastal climate of Bazenville generally offers pleasant conditions for gravel biking from spring through autumn. While specific weather can vary, these seasons typically provide milder temperatures and less precipitation, making for more enjoyable rides through the countryside and along the coast.

Are there places to stop for refreshments or food along the gravel bike routes?

Many routes pass through or near towns and villages like Arromanches-les-Bains and Bayeux, where you can find cafes, bakeries, and restaurants. Planning your route with these stops in mind will ensure you have opportunities for refreshments and to refuel during your ride.

What do other gravel bikers enjoy most about gravel biking in Bazenville?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 40 reviews. Reviewers often praise the unique combination of coastal paths, historical sites, and the peaceful rolling countryside, which offers a rich and varied cycling experience.
